A motorcyclist is in hospital with serious leg injuries following a collision in Ipswich.
The crash happened at the junction of London Road and Paul’s Road just after 6pm.
A volunteer doctor and critical care paramedic team from Suffolk Accident Rescue Service (SARS) attended the scene of the collision, between a car and a motorcycle.
The motorcyclist, a man in his forties, suffered a serious leg injury. The SARS team sedated the patient and splinted the injury before he was taken to Ipswich Hospital by ambulance. His condition is not believed to be life-threatening.
No one else was hurt in the crash.
